Deoria Population - Muzaffarpur, Bihar
Deoria is a large village located in Paroo Block of Muzaffarpur district, Bihar with total 3112 families residing. The Deoria village has population of 19165 of which 9993 are males while 9172 are females as per Population Census 2011.In Deoria village population of children with age 0-6 is 3468 which makes up 18.10 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Deoria village is 918 which is equal than Bihar state average of 918. Child Sex Ratio for the Deoria as per census is 936, higher than Bihar average of 935.
Deoria village has lower literacy rate compared to Bihar. In 2011, literacy rate of Deoria village was 59.52 % compared to 61.80 % of Bihar. In Deoria Male literacy stands at 69.25 % while female literacy rate was 48.87 %.
